Add 28/63 and 90/84
1st number: 28/63, 2nd number: 1 6/84
28/63 + 90/84 is 191/126.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 63 and 84 is 252
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 252 - For the 1st fraction, since 63 × 4 = 252,
28/63 = 28 × 4/63 × 4 = 112/252 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 84 × 3 = 252,
90/84 = 90 × 3/84 × 3 = 270/252 - Add the two like fractions:
112/252 + 270/252 = 112 + 270/252 = 382/252 - 382/252 simplified gives 191/126
- So, 28/63 + 90/84 = 191/126
